<?xml version="1.0" encoding="utf-8" standalone="yes"?><r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>AIS3 on 学的斜槓日記</title><link>https://manabu7696.github.io/tags/ais3/</link><description>Recent content in AIS3 on 学的斜槓日記</description><generator>Hugo -- gohugo.io</generator><language>zh-TW</language><lastBuildDate>Mon, 19 Aug 2024 20:00:00 +0800</lastBuildDate><atom:link href="https://manabu7696.github.io/tags/ais3/index.xml" rel="self" type="application/rss+xml"/><item><title>AIS3 2024 pre-exam write-up</title><link>https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/</link><pubDate>Mon, 19 Aug 2024 20:00:00 +0800</pubDate><guid>https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/</guid><description>&lt;img src="https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/page.png" alt="Featured image of post AIS3 2024 pre-exam write-up" /&gt;&lt;h2 id="welcome"&gt;Welcome
&lt;/h2&gt;&lt;p&gt;&lt;img src="https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/welcome.png"
width="1020"
height="596"
srcset="https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/welcome_hu_e54df4be47d53bf1.png 480w, https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/welcome_hu_dae3144566b62cd3.png 1024w"
loading="lazy"
alt="Welcome題目敘述"
class="gallery-image"
data-flex-grow="171"
data-flex-basis="410px"
&gt;&lt;/p&gt;
&lt;p&gt;flag即在題目敘述中&lt;/p&gt;
&lt;h2 id="three-dimensional-secret"&gt;Three Dimensional Secret
&lt;/h2&gt;&lt;p&gt;將檔案下載下來解壓縮可以發現是wireshark的檔案&lt;/p&gt;
&lt;p&gt;可以發現主要的通訊是TCP協議，利用follow功能可以看到傳輸了什麼東西&lt;/p&gt;
&lt;p&gt;由傳輸內容可以發現是使用Cura生成的gcode&lt;/p&gt;
&lt;p&gt;將其內容寫入一個新檔案並將其副檔名設為.gcode&lt;/p&gt;
&lt;p&gt;在cura import這個檔案即可獲得flag&lt;/p&gt;
&lt;h2 id="emoji-console"&gt;Emoji Console
&lt;/h2&gt;&lt;p&gt;利用cat及萬用字元可以發現目錄下有一個叫flag的目錄及拿到python源代碼，同時可以知道各種表情符號所代表的文字&lt;/p&gt;
&lt;p&gt;&lt;img src="https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/command1.png"
width="1783"
height="726"
srcset="https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/command1_hu_14d3c990d3887727.png 480w, https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/command1_hu_60ae17e18ec86944.png 1024w"
loading="lazy"
alt="cat *"
class="gallery-image"
data-flex-grow="245"
data-flex-basis="589px"
&gt;&lt;/p&gt;
&lt;p&gt;構建如下指令後可以發現，flag下有個可以讀flag的python檔&lt;/p&gt;
&lt;p&gt;&lt;img src="https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/command2.png"
width="1776"
height="735"
srcset="https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/command2_hu_27ce4f590312e3bb.png 480w, https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/command2_hu_5985a9800beee841.png 1024w"
loading="lazy"
alt="cd flag;pip:|cat *"
class="gallery-image"
data-flex-grow="241"
data-flex-basis="579px"
&gt;&lt;/p&gt;
&lt;p&gt;因此利用以下指令即可讀到flag&lt;/p&gt;
&lt;p&gt;&lt;img src="https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/command3.png"
width="1790"
height="722"
srcset="https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/command3_hu_a806db9755a3874e.png 480w, https://manabu7696.github.io/p/ais3_2024_pre-exam_writeup/image/command3_hu_85c1f217b6691b56.png 1024w"
loading="lazy"
alt="cd flag;pip:|python *"
class="gallery-image"
data-flex-grow="247"
data-flex-basis="595px"
&gt;&lt;/p&gt;</description></item></channel></rss>